Sesame Street Responds to Bert And Ernie Marriage Petition

Sesame Street wants to remind everyone that Bert and Ernie are puppets, not humans.

That's the thrust behind Sesame Street Workshop's response to the petition asking that Bert and Ernie get married on the show.( Hat tip to The Daily What.)

In this horrific age of LGBT kids taking their own lives, they need to know that they ARE BEAUTIFUL and their lives are worth living. Aside from those that are committing suicide, the bullies that facilitate these tragedies need to learn that homophobia is NOT okay. They need to know that acceptance of their fellow human beings would indeed plant a seed of peace that will reverberate throughout the world. We are not asking that Sesame Street do anything crude or disrespectful by allowing Bert & Ernie to marry. It can be done in a tasteful way. Let us teach tolerance of those that are different. Let Sesame Street and PBS Kids be a big part in saving many worthy lives.

The workshop, which is the organization behind the show, had this to say in response to the petition:

Bert and Ernie are best friends. They were created to teach preschoolers that people can be good friends with those who are very different from themselves. Even though they are identified as male characters and possess many human traits and characteristics (as most Sesame Street Muppets™ do), they remain puppets, and do not have a sexual orientation.

The petition generated a mixed response from columnists and commentators.
